Moonbounce Raises $12M To Control AI
Moonbounce launched on April 3, 2026 in Oakland, Calif., announcing $12 million in funding to commercialize its AI control engine. Lead investors include Amplify Partners and StepStone Group, with participation from PrimeSet and Josh Leslie. The startup says its patented engine converts content policies into consistent, predictable AI behavior to help companies reduce operational, reputational, and regulatory exposure as generative AI systems scale.
